Pick The Right Shampoo For Your Hair Type

Using the right shampoo is the critical first step to having healthy hair. Your shampoo must remove the oils your scalp secretes, environmental dirt that clings to your hair and the remains of hair styling products. It needs to thoroughly clean without stripping all the natural oils from your hair.

The combination of ingredients that will do this vary based on your hair type.

Tips & Suggestions for Thick or Coarse Hair:

Thick hair means you have more strands of hair on your head than the average person.

For thick hair you should use hair products that will help give you more manageability.

Products specifically formulated to use on thick or coarse hair will have:

  • Silicones to add shine and silkiness 
  • Moisturizers to help soften hair 
  • Detanglers that add a coating to make hair strands slide away from each other 
  • Smoothening agents to "fill in" cracks in the outside layer of your hair (the cuticle), giving hair a smoother, shinier finish 
  • Antioxidants, which encourage more vibrant hair and a healthier scalp, and protect hair from future damage. 
Shampoo Tip:

Massage the scalp while you shampoo to increase your natural circulation and restore hair’s vibrancy. Avoid rubbing hair against hair – it increases breakage. When towel-drying, blot, and squeeze, don’t rub.
